When purchasing demo model furniture, here are some things to check:Condition: Check the condition of the furniture. Demo model furniture may have been used for display or testing, so it may have some wear and tear. Inspect it carefully for any scratches, dents, or other damages. Price: Consider the price of the demo model furniture. It should be priced lower than a brand-new piece of furniture, but make sure that the discount is significant enough to justify any wear and tear. Warranty: Check if the demo model furniture comes with a warranty. It may have a reduced warranty compared to a brand-new piece of furniture, but it should still be covered for any defects or issues that may arise.
Availability: Check if the demo model furniture is available for immediate purchase or if there is a wait time. Some demo models may be in high demand, so it’s important to confirm availability before purchasing. Delivery: Confirm the delivery options for the demo model furniture. Some stores may offer free delivery, while others may charge an additional fee. Make sure to factor in the delivery cost when calculating the total cost of the furniture. Assembly: Check if the demo model furniture comes fully assembled or if some assembly is required. If assembly is required, make sure to factor in the time and effort it will take to put the furniture together. Return policy: Confirm the return policy for the demo model furniture. Some stores may not allow returns or may have a limited return window, so make sure to check the policy before making a purchase.
